🍺 Alchemical Preparation
- Fill a pint glass halfway with chilled Guinness
- In a shot glass, layer half Irish cream and half Irish whiskey
- Drop the shot into the Guinness
- Drink immediately—no hesitation. It curdles if you wait.

⚠️ Cultural Awareness
- Controversy: The drink name references violence from The Troubles in Northern Ireland—consider renaming it for respectful contexts (e.g., “Irish Slammer” or “Irish Drop”)

🪞 Cultural Lineage
- Origin: Invented in America in the 1970s, born in Irish-American bars
